Depends on the model - if it's the 4 cylinder the main fuse block is under the hood on the drivers' side. It's black with a black plastic lid and a white diagram inside showing the purpose, amperage, and location of each fuse. These are plug in (also known as spade type) fuses and are readily available at your local auto parts store off the rack. Check with your local mechanic if you have to.
